# Service Accounts: String Extraction

The `extract-i18n` script pulls translatable strings from all Bramblewick repos and pushes them to the Glossa service. It runs under the `i18n-extractor` service account. Do not run it under your personal account; Glossa rate-limits individual users aggressively. The account has write access to the staging catalog only. Set the token in your shell before invoking the script. The current staging token is below.

API key for kahap-kafog: zpat15_6qzxZ7YR8aDwjmp

/*
 * TideBoard widget — refresh constants.
 * The widget polls the Harrowgate tide model hourly and
 * interpolates between stations client-side. Polling faster
 * than the model updates wastes quota; slower and the chart
 * drifts visibly at spring tides. Flagging for the weekly
 * sync since we last touched these in Q2. Current values
 * are listed directly below.
 */

limits module of fajog-kagug:
CAPS = {
    "ulaeth": 535,
    "aldeth": 610,
    "silir": 494,
}

INTERNAL MEMO — Contract Transfers Between Offices

To: Warehouse Shift Lead

Effective immediately, all signed contracts moving between the Halden Street and Corrick Point offices must travel in sealed gray document pouches, double-logged at both ends. Pouches are to be stored in the locked cabinet until the assigned Fernmark courier arrives, and no pouch may be handed over without a signature on the transfer sheet. At hand-over, the courier must be verified using the confidential instruction that follows below.

dispatch memo: the sorius tamius courier leaves the praeth ledger at gate 4873 under passcode 928014